WebFeb 16, 2024 · While thumping noises are associated with the drum or belt, rattling noises are often from the blower wheel. Your blower wheel will be at the front of the dryer at the end of the motor shaft. Remove any foreign objects near the blower wheel, then check to make sure the blower wheel fits snugly in the housing. WebApr 11, 2024 · Don’t let it continue to disturb your peace and quiet. Don’t let a noisy appliance disrupt your daily routine – contact us today for fast and efficient repair services. WebDisconnect your dryer from the power source. Remove your dryer’s cabinet to locate your drum glides. On most models, the Drum glides are installed on the front bulkhead, either at the top or the bottom. Visually inspect your glides for signs of wear or damage. If any of your drum glides appear worn, you will need a set of replacement drum glides. simple purple butterfly wallpaper

Gently push the top panel upwards and open up the top of … WebAug 1, 2024 · When your Maytag dryer is making a grinding noise or scraping sound, small loose objects may be trapped inside. Objects like nails or coins can get caught in the seam at the front or back of the dryer. Pause the drying cycle and inspect the seams for trapped objects, removing any visible items.
